I have a strange issue, from scratch DVD's aren't playing on my setup.
Even not in Windows 10 Home - Media Player it doesn't work. It says 'Unkown Disc'
I Googled it and it seems that Microsoft removed DVD support and want you to buy the DVD player software from the Windows Store.
Does the internal DVD player from MePo rely on the Windows Media Player to play DVD's?
I also tried to use PowerDVD 15 Pro as external player, but that doesn't work.
When I press 'Play DVD' it just returns directly to the main menu.
Any clues? I've attached log files
